WHAT P2015 MEANS

P2015 means the intake-runner position did not agree with the commanded range. VW's improved-manifold bulletin lists applicable CCTA/CBFA Tiguan vehicles, but later EA888 manifolds require their own test. Confirm engine code and part history, run the basic setting, compare target with actual position, and inspect linkage, vacuum supply or electric actuator plus sensor wiring. Do not install a travel-stop bracket or replace a manifold solely from the generic code.

CAUSE MATRIX

What can set P2015—and how to separate it

The order below is evidence-driven, not a universal probability ranking. Vehicle year, repair history, companion codes and the operating condition in freeze frame change where diagnosis should begin.

Possible causeEvidence that supports itFirst useful test
Runner position sensor/actuator range faultTarget versus actual deviation or circuit test failsODIS guided function and position graph
Worn stop, linkage or intake-manifold mechanismExcess travel/play or bulletin applicabilityExternal mechanism inspection
Carbon/deposit restrictionCommand present but travel bindsRunner movement/borescope test
Vacuum supply or control solenoid fault on applicable engineVacuum/command test failsVacuum and valve test
Wiring, connector or adaptation issueLoaded circuit or basic setting failsCircuit and adaptation test

Identify the installed manifold

Read engine code and manifold part information and ask whether it was replaced. CCTA/CBFA and later EA888 systems differ in actuator and calibration.

Record basic-setting result, target and actual position. A failure at one end stop is different from an implausible signal throughout travel.

Apply the factory manifold branch narrowly

For an eligible CCTA/CBFA Tiguan, check the improved-manifold bulletin and current erWin applicability. Warranty status and repair authorization still depend on VIN and current policy.

If the code began after replacement, inspect transferred hardware, vacuum routing, connector engagement and adaptation before condemning the new assembly.

Prove the external system first

Test vacuum source/check valves on vacuum designs or power, ground and command on electric designs. Watch physical linkage while the scan tool commands movement.

Smoke-test relevant intake seals, complete basic settings, and verify full travel and stable trims with no pending P2015.

APPLICATION BOUNDARIES

Why the model year changes the test

Tiguan diagnostics span the 5N and MQB generations with CCTA/CBFA 2.0 TSI, later EA888 2.0 TSI and market-specific engines. Turbo actuator design, intake manifold, fuel-pressure sensing, cam drive, EVAP plumbing and software differ. Confirm VIN, model year, engine code, transmission and calibration before applying a bulletin or choosing parts.

  • The CCTA/CBFA bulletin is an application-specific branch, not universal Tiguan guidance.
  • A P2015 appearing after manifold replacement raises installation, connector and adaptation checks.
  • Later MQB engines use different runner hardware.
  • P2014/P2004/P2008 companions help separate feedback, travel and circuit faults.
COMMON QUESTIONS

P2015 FAQ

Does P2015 mean the full manifold must be replaced?+

Not always. Sensor, actuator, linkage, vacuum, wiring and adaptation faults need proof.

Can I drive?+

Usually briefly if stable, but avoid high load and stop for severe symptoms.

Can carbon cause it?+

Yes, particularly when command is present but travel binds.

Does every Jetta use the same manifold?+

No. Engine code and model year determine the system.

Can an external bracket fix it?+

Use only an approved repair; an improvised stop can alter emissions operation.

Why run basic settings?+

The ECM must recognize the actual end positions after applicable work.

Is the 2008–2012 bulletin universal?+

No. It is limited to named 2.0T engine codes and years.

What confirms repair?+

Target and actual runner position agree through full travel with no pending P2015.
